Ordinals
beta
Sat 250817516027227
decimal
8538.3716027227
percentile
0.501635032054454%
name
mnjslrjdfuli
cycle
0
epoch
2
block
8538
offset
3716027227
timestamp
2023-12-13 19:20:00 UTC
rarity
common
prev
next